As nouns, juncture is a hypernym of oesophagogastric junction; that is, juncture is a word with a broader meaning than oesophagogastric junction:
  • oesophagogastric junction: the junction between the esophagus and the stomach epithelium
  • juncture: the shape or manner in which things come together and a connection is made
Other hypernyms of oesophagogastric junction include articulation, join, joint, junction.
